Understanding PVC Cover Composition


Polyvinyl chloride (PVC) covers are widely used in various industries and applications due to their impressive strength and durability. PVC covers are made from a synthetic plastic polymer that consists of repeating vinyl chloride units. The manufacturing process involves polymerization, where vinyl chloride monomers combine to form long chains of PVC. This composition gives PVC covers their robustness and resilience to withstand different environments.


Assessing PVC Cover Strength


To gauge the strength of PVC covers, several factors need to be considered. The thickness of the PVC material is a crucial determinant. Thicker covers generally provide enhanced strength and resistance to impact. The method of manufacturing and the quality of additives used during the production process also affect the strength of the cover.


Tensile strength is another significant parameter to assess PVC covers. It measures the maximum amount of stress the material can handle before it breaks. PVC covers typically exhibit high tensile strength, making them suitable for applications that require durability and longevity.


Real-World Applications of PVC Cover


PVC covers find applications in various industries due to their strength, flexibility, and chemical resistance. One notable field is construction, where PVC covers are commonly used for roofing and cladding, providing reliable protection against adverse weather conditions. These covers can withstand heavy and prolonged exposure to sunlight, extreme temperatures, and high winds, making them an ideal choice for both residential and commercial projects.


In the automotive sector, PVC covers are utilized for upholstery in car interiors. The strength of these covers ensures longevity, even with constant use and exposure to wear and tear. They are known for their resistance to stains, making them easy to clean and maintain.


Additionally, PVC covers are frequently employed in the marine industry for boat covers, sails, and inflatable equipment. The robustness of these covers ensures they can withstand the harsh conditions of saltwater, strong winds, and UV radiation. PVC covers also exhibit resistance to various chemicals, making them ideal for industrial applications such as chemical tanks, pipelines, and protective clothing.


Advantages of PVC Cover


Several advantages make PVC covers sought-after in different fields. Firstly, PVC covers are lightweight yet sturdy, making them easy to transport and install. Their flexibility allows for effortless shaping and installation in various environments.


Additionally, PVC covers possess excellent moisture resistance, making them less prone to warping, rot, or corrosion compared to other materials. This property contributes to their longevity and ability to withstand humid conditions, such as in swimming pool covers or greenhouses.


Moreover, PVC covers are highly cost-effective. Their low production costs, combined with their durability and low maintenance requirements, make them an economical long-term investment. PVC covers do not require frequent replacements, saving both time and money.


Improving PVC Cover Durability


While PVC covers already possess impressive strength, there are ways to enhance their durability even further. One method is incorporating reinforcing layers, such as polyester or glass fiber mesh, during the manufacturing process. These layers significantly increase the cover's resistance to tearing, punctures, and UV degradation.


Regular cleaning and proper maintenance also contribute to the longevity of PVC covers. Cleaning them with mild soap and water, avoiding abrasive cleaners, and preventing prolonged exposure to direct sunlight can help extend their lifespan.
